#804b7b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#804b7b is composed of 50.2% red, 29.4% green and 48.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.4% magenta, 3.9% yellow and 49.8% black. It has a hue angle of 305.7 degrees, a saturation of 26.1% and a lightness of 39.8%. #804b7b color hex could be obtained by blending #ff96f6 with #010000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

#804b7b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#804b7b has RGB values of R:128, G:75, B:123 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.41, Y:0.04,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 8407931.

Hex triplet 804b7b #804b7b
RGB Decimal 128, 75, 123 rgb(128,75,123)
RGB Percent 50.2, 29.4, 48.2 rgb(50.2%,29.4%,48.2%)
CMYK 0, 41, 4, 50
HSL 305.7°, 26.1, 39.8 hsl(305.7,26.1%,39.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 305.7°, 41.4, 50.2
Web Safe 993366 #993366
CIE-LAB 39.668, 30.211, -17.864
XYZ 14.993, 11.052, 20.081
xyY 0.325, 0.24, 11.052
CIE-LCH 39.668, 35.097, 329.404
CIE-LUV 39.668, 26.294, -28.69
Hunter-Lab 33.245, 22.324, -12.543
Binary 10000000, 01001011, 01111011

Shades and Tints of #804b7b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040304 is the darkest color, while #faf7fa is the lightest one.
